Non-woven abrasives, characterized by their open-web structure, offer consistent performance and flexibility, making them indispensable in numerous industries.
Non-woven abrasives can be categorized into surface conditioning abrasives, cleaning abrasives, and finishing abrasives.
Surface Conditioning Abrasives: These are used for deburring, blending, and polishing. Their open structure prevents clogging, ensuring smooth operation.
Cleaning Abrasives: Designed for removing rust, paint, and coatings without damaging the base material. These abrasives are widely used in maintenance applications.
Finishing Abrasives: Used for fine polishing and surface preparation before painting or coating, ensuring superior adhesion and finish quality.
Non-woven abrasives are used across multiple applications, including metalworking, woodworking, automotive, and aerospace industries.
Metalworking: Essential for grinding, polishing, and finishing metals.
Woodworking: Used in sanding and finishing furniture and flooring.
Automotive: Applied in surface preparation, deburring, and detailing.
Aerospace: Ensures high precision in aircraft component finishing.
